Is it better to sleep under duvet or pyjamas?

During sleep, your body’s temperature falls naturally after three or four hours – and wearing fluffy pyjamas under a heavy duvet will disrupt that. However, your feet mustn’t get too cold, as that also disturbs sleep.

Is it warmer to sleep in a sleeping bag?

You have to understand that sleeping warm at night isn’t something that just happens. Your experience is very much influenced by the steps you take to sleep comfortably like wearing loose dry clothes to sleep, venting your bag when you’re too warm, or revving up your metabolism by eating something when you get chilled. Sleeping warm is a skill.

How to keep your bed warm on a cold night?

Use Heated Items to Warm the Bed – Placing a hot water bottle in the bed ten minutes beforehand can help the bed seem more inviting on a cold winters night. Hot water bottles are great for preventing ‘cold shock’ but handling hot water can be dangerous for some people.
